www.texasbbsa.comThe Black Business Student Association (BBSA) of The University of Texas at Austin is a professional organization established to serve African-Americans and business-minded students. The members of BBSA strongly adhere to the principles of achievement, unity, and service. BBSA aims to unite our members under the common goal of better serving the African-American community through corporate networking, mentorship, business-related functions, social events, and community service that equip its members with the necessary skills to succeed in the professional world and beyond. As an organization, BBSA strives for and encourages excellence and professional growth among its members. We aim to open up our members to mutually beneficial corporate relationships with the goal of enhancing the career opportunities while also enriching the diversity of our corporate sponsors by providing them with access to a rich talent pool of underrepresented students. We are committed to initiating, developing, and maintaining contact amongst our members, faculty, administration, other McCombs organizations, fellow Black student organizations, and the general student body at The University of Texas at Austin. We are devoted to developing and maintaining an Alumni network and reaching out to the larger community through service-oriented activities.
